Ingredients
- 1 sheet frozen puff pastry (half 17.25-ounce package)
- 1/4 cup coarsely grated white Cheddar cheese
- 4 Italian plum tomatoes
- salt and pepper
- 1/2 cup freshly grated Parmesan cheese
- Fresh thyme leaves for garnish
Directions
- Step 1Preheat oven to 375° F. On lightly floured surface, unfold puff pastry sheet. With 2-inch round biscuit cutter, cut out as many rounds of pastry as possible. Place rounds on ungreased 15 1/2 inch by 10 1/2 inch jelly-roll pan.
- Step 2With fork, prick surface of pastry rounds. Divide Cheddar evenly among pastry rounds; top each with 1 slice tomato. Sprinkle tarts with 1/8 teaspoon salt and 1/8 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per. Sprinkle each tart with heaping teaspoon Parmesan.
- Step 3Bake tarts 24 minutes or until pastry is golden and cheese is bubbly. Garnish with thyme leaves. Cool 2 to 3 minutes before serving.
